The veteran radio operator from the island of Syros, Vangelis Makropoulos, speaks on “Fair Winds and Following Seas” on Voice of Greece.
He recalls the first ship he ever sailed: “It was December 1956. I sailed as a deck boy for 11 months aboard the M/V SANT JOHN, a cargo ship where I learned many of the secrets of seamanship and life at sea. Later, I completed another seven-month voyage, followed by studies at the Radio Operators’ School, where I earned my diploma and continued my career at sea as a radio operator.”
Vangelis Makropoulos also read short stories and sea tales written by Chief Engineer Michalis Triantafyllou and Captain Giorgos Abouselam.
